Disk Group Limit

How many disks can you have in a Eva3000 disk group??
3 REPLIES 3
Uwe Zessin
Honored Contributor

Re: Disk Group Limit

A disk group on an EVA must have at least 8 disk drives. It can have up to the maximum number supported by the array: EVA3000 = 56 disk drives, EVA5000 = 240 disk drives.

The EVA3000 can have up to 7 disk groups (56/8). The EVA5000 can have up to 16 disk groups.
